The mothers who are feeding their babies with breast milk need to be careful about their dietary intake so that no harm comes to the child during their growth in infancy period. There has to be a daily food plan with emphasis on fruits, vegetables, grains, protein foods and diary and the calorie target should be at least 1800 calories on a day to day basis. From the quantitative angle there is further a daily need for 8 to 10 glasses of liquid foods like milk, juice and water. Protein rich foods like yoghurt, cheese, milk, meat, fish and beans are more recommended for a healthy diet for mothers. Fruits and vegetables intake for vitamin and minerals is also essential. As for Prenatal vitamins, it must be noted that intake of these are allowed only under the supervision of a doctor. These Prenatal vitamins include items like folic acid, vitamin D, Calcium, vitamin C, thiamine, riboflavin, niacin, vitamin B12, vitamin E, zinc and iron. It would be preferable to avoid junk foods like French fries, soda, cookies, burger, pizza but if the urge is too much, the quantity should be minimal. And then there are negative foods like wine, wine coolers, liquor, lemonade.
